Economic and Societal Benefits of Gold Mining

Prominent among the benefits of gold mining are the economic and societal gains that ripple across local communities, regions, and entire countries. In 2025, emphasis on economic development, infrastructure, and community integration has never been stronger.

Direct and Indirect Employment Opportunities

  • Job creation: Mining projects require a large workforce, providing direct employment to miners, engineers, geologists, and drivers, and indirect employment to businesses that offer supporting services, such as food, logistics, and maintenance.
  • Rural empowerment: Many mines are established in underdeveloped areas, helping to revitalize rural economies through infrastructure development and investment.
  • Women’s participation: Increasingly, mining operations encourage diversity by hiring more women and marginalized groups, driving inclusive societal growth.

Infrastructure Advancement and Community Development

  • Improved roads: Mining investments often necessitate building new roads and maintaining existing infrastructure. Mining towns can evolve into thriving communities due to these improvements.
  • Water supply & electricity: Installation of power and water systems alongside mining projects benefits both the operation and surrounding local economies.

Government Revenue, Services, and Local Investment

  1. Boosted budgets: The influx of mining revenues increases tax contributions and royalties, bolstering government budgets and enabling greater investment in public services such as education and healthcare.
  2. Stable asset: In 2025, gold continues to serve as a strategic, reliable asset, helping countries to stabilize their economies, hedge against market volatility, and attract foreign investment in a fluctuating world.

Gold’s Essential Role Across Multiple Industries

Gold is not only prized as jewelry. Its use extends across the electronics industry (chips, connectors), aerospace (spacecraft shielding), and healthcare (precision equipment). As technology continues its upward climb, the value and demand for this strategic mineral only deepen.

Benefits of Rock Crushing for Demolition & Mining Innovation

Rock crushing is a transformative, pivotal process in gold mining operations. As technology has advanced, so too have the benefits that rock crushing delivers—across operational efficiency, safety, and environmental sustainability. Let’s dive into the core advantages and the strategic importance of modern rock crushing in 2025.

Core Benefits of Rock Crushing in Gold Mining

  1. Resource Optimization

    • Modern crushers break down ore to precise, manageable sizes, enabling maximal recovery of gold and reducing waste.
  2. Reduced Environmental Impact

    • New technologies in rock crushing allow for lower dust and noise emissions. Automation and sensor controls also help to reduce unnecessary energy consumption and confine mining footprints.
  3. Infrastructure Enhancement

    • The benefits of rock crushing for demolition are clear: demolished rock from old mines and surrounding construction projects can be upcycled for roadworks, mine backfill, and soil stabilization—closing the resource loop and adding value beyond extraction.
  4. Improved Safety

    • Crushed rocks are safer to transport and handle, substantially minimizing workplace accidents. With automation, miners operate machinery remotely, further reducing risks.

Environmental Stewardship & Sustainable Mining Practices

Commitment to environmental stewardship is at the forefront of modern gold mining in 2025. The adoption of advanced rock crushing technology and China expat mining expertise not only boosts production efficiency and safety, but also enforces sustainable mining practices for both local and global communities.

  • Water Management: Closed-loop systems reduce water use per ounce of gold extracted and prevent contamination of nearby rivers and lakes.
  • Waste Reduction: Improved ore sorting, dust containment, and tailings recycling are powered by smarter, sensor-driven crushers.
  • Lower Emissions: Electrification of crushers and heavy machinery has reduced the greenhouse gas impact of mining sites—aligning with climate action goals and global regulations.
  • Land Rehabilitation: Companies now invest in post-closure mine restoration, returning land to viable ecological or agricultural use—a win for local economies.
